Why are strings passed by value? (Score:4, Interesting)
Strings are immutable pass-by-reference objects in most modern languages. Why did you make this decision?

In Swift arrays, dictionaries and strings are structures with value-semantics. As to why, well, to quote the Swift language reference manual: "One of the primary reasons to choose value types over reference types is the ability to more easily reason about your code. If you always get a unique, copied instance, you can trust that no other part of your app is changing the data under the covers. "
